Outline of Final Research Achievements

"Hydrothermal Reaction" is an academic term used in geology for reactions inside the earth, and is a reaction mainly using water as a solvent under high temperature and high pressure condition. Inside the earth mineralization and crystal growth occur by hydrothermal reactions and they have been used for synthesis and crystal growth for inorganic compounds. In this study, the following results were obtained in the synthesis of inorganic compounds using hydrothermal reaction. (1) Discovery of new bismuth oxide and its characterization, (2) Synthesis of pyrochlore-type niobium and tantalum oxides and antibacterial properties of their silver ion-exchanged derivatives, (3) Discovery of new alkali metal niobium and tantalum fluorides and fluorescent properties of their Mn4+ doped derivatives

Academic Significance and Societal Importance of the Research Achievements

水熱反応を用いた無機化合物の合成に関する研究は、ナノ粒子の粒子径および形態制御が主流である。それに対して一貫して物質探査を行い、新たな超伝導ビスマス酸化物や赤色蛍光を示すMn4+を含む新たな金属フッ化物を見い出すことができた。さらに半導体製造プロセスに使われる高純度シリカ製品の端材を出発物質として層状アルカリケイ酸塩を合成することができ、さらにその銀イオン交換体が抗菌性を有することを示した。以上のように水熱反応を用いて新たな化合物を合成し、その特性評価を行うと同時に廃棄物の再利用に関する知見を得ることができた。
